Guelph University
School of Engineering
ENG6530: Reconfigurable Computing Systems

Topics To Be Covered (Tentative Schedule):

****
Review Topic: ``Digital Logic Design''.
****
Topic #1 ``Introduction to Reconfigurable Computing''.
****
Topic #1b ``Digital Design: Arithmetic Circuits''.
****
Topic #2 ``Programmable Logic Devices (FPGA, CPLDs)''.
****
Topic #3``Hardware Descriptive Languages, VHDL: Advanced Topics''.
****
Topic #4 ``CAD for FPGA (Placement, Routing, Synthesis)''.
****
Topic #5 ``Hardware/Software Co-Design''.
****
Topic #6 ``Reconfigurable Architectures''.
****
Topic #7 ``High Level Synthesis (HLS)''.
****
Topic #8 ``Machine Learning/Deep Learning and RCS''.
****
Topic #9 ``Application Specific Instruction Processors''.
****
Topic #10 ``Design Space Exploration''.
****
Topic #11 ``Run Time Reconfiguration (issues/research)''.
****
Topic #12 ``Reconfigurable Applications''.
****
Topic #13 ``Misc RCS Topics''.
****
Topic #14 ``Paper Review''.
****
Topic #15 ``Course Review & Final Exam''.

This page is maintained by Shawki Areibi, sareibi@uoguelph.ca
Last modified Jan. 2022